Output e185fbd2fba2ce35de84ff2a3bf3e0b3b5c8b3b00d681abda9504ee13bb24d0a:0

value
3745236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64c88444cb6dbc657c2d9288d44c31a0da2652e4 OP_EQUAL
address
3AsuhsPbX75YKB9tKQP7kUWR8LhL4kbwu1
transaction
e185fbd2fba2ce35de84ff2a3bf3e0b3b5c8b3b00d681abda9504ee13bb24d0a
confirmations
312242
spent
true